Create a colorful and voluminous braided ponytail with the help of your favorite scarf. To style, secure the fabric into your ponytail before allowing it to stand-in as a section of hair. A variation of box braids, knotless braids begin using only your natural hair before giving way to extensions. The method helps to easy tension on the scalp, further protecting the integrity of your texture while maximizing the impact of your selected style. This is a two-strand braid where you bring little pieces of the outer section under the other. Before crossing the sections, add tiny bits of your bangs to the section. Be sure to braid in the direction where you want your braid to stay. When you’ve finished the braid, spray some dry shampoo on the ends for hold.

"Braids can be fun but more challenging on short hair," says Maine. We love this look, which pairs French braids on the side of the head with a classic half-up, half-down style. To mimic the look, create two French braids on either side of the head, leaving a gap of hair in between. Then take the middle section of hair and put it into a half-up style, adding the French braids to the updo portion.
